Action movie based loosely on the real life story of Yamada Nagamasa, a Japanese adventurer who rose to prominence in 17th-century Thailand. Nagamasa (Seigi Ozeki), a samurai warrior, arrives in Thailand with high hopes of making a difference in an important conflict, but ultimately finds himself betrayed and left for dead in a remote village. Undeterred, Nagamasa builds up his fighting skills and gradually rises through the ranks to become bodyguard to King Naresuan the Great (Winai Kraibutr), where he is finally in a position to make his mark on history...
Extended cut of the big-budget zombie apocalypse thriller starring Brad Pitt. UN employee and committed family man Gerry Lane (Pitt) is forced to abandon his wife and children when a global pandemic hits, turning ordinary people into violent subhuman monsters with an insatiable appetite for human flesh. Due to the nature of his job, Gerry is deemed one of the very few people left on Earth with the ability to find the source of the virus and ultimately a cure, but will he be able to do so before the last remnants of humanity are completely eradicated?

All three films in the Hong Kong gangster epic trilogy. In 'Infernal Affairs' (2002), the cops and the Triads have something in common: each has a mole in their midst. Ming (Andrew Lau) and Yan (Tony Leung) have been leading parallel lives: Ming is a Triad mole who has infiltrated the police department, and Yan is an undercover cop who has, over the years, risen to a position of authority in the Triad gang. Both are dissatisfied with their position, wishing they could put their false lives behind them. Then one night the two men's paths finally cross during a police raid. Both the police and the Triads realise they have informers amongst them, and the race begins for Ming and Yan to get out alive. 'Infernal Affairs 2' (2003) is a prequel, set ten years before the events of the original film. Chen Ying Yan (Shawn Yue) has just become an undercover cop in the triads, while Lau Kin Ming (Edison Chen) is a new recruit to the police force. Bitter enemies in the first film, Inspector Wong (Anthony Wong Chau-Sang) and Sam (Eric Tsang) are behaving like old friends, while Yan is embroiled in the family saga of a triad cartel, and Ming has developed an oedipal fixation on his boss's wife. As friendships fracture and foes join forces, nothing is as it first appears to be. Finally, in 'Infernal Affairs 3' (2003), Ming's (Lau) career is on the slide following the bloody events of the first film, and he has been tranferred to office work while he undergoes an investigation by internal affairs. Suspicious of new rising star Yeung (Leon Lai) Ming begins to investigate his background, convinced that he could be a double-agent working for the notorious Triad gangs. But as Ming investigates, is it possible that he is being led into a trap by the charismatic young officer?

Dark, vibrant and twisted revenge thriller by Korean director Chan-Wook Park. Oh Dae-Su (Choi Min-Sik) has never taken his role as husband and father seriously and has just been released from police custody for drunk and disorderly behaviour on his own baby daughter's birthday. When he finds himself in solitary confinement in a prison cell after being mysteriously abducted on the street, he has no idea what is going on or why. A year into his imprisonment, he learns from the small television in his cell that his wife is dead, and that he himself is suspected of the crime. When, fifteen years later, he is released as suddenly and inexplicably as he was detained, he is determined to track down his tormentors and wreak his revenge. But little does he know that his kidnappers have even worse horrors in store for him...
Hark Tsui directs this lavish period action thriller set during the Tang Dynasty in Ancient China. Andy Lau stars as the titular Detective Dee, recently released from prison after an eight-year sentence for challenging the ascendancy of the soon-to-be-crowned Empress Wu Zetian (Carina Lau). After a series of suspicious deaths at court, the Empress herself releases Dee and orders him to investigate the deaths in time for her coronation ceremony. With the questionable assistance of the Empress's servant Jing'er (Bingbing Li) and albino police officer Pei Donglei (Deng Chao), Dee sets out to untangle the conspiracy and reinstate himself at court.
One of the definitive films of the 1980s, 'Top Gun' is a high-octane, high-concept mixture of slick images, hard action and non-stop music. Tom Cruise plays Maverick, a young fighter pilot enrolled at Naval college, training with the most gifted flyers of his generation, and competing for the prestigious Top Gun award. Maverick soon establishes himself as one of the best in his class, but his insistence on doing things his own way soon brings him into conflict with his superiors and his main student rival: the Iceman (Val Kilmer). Celebrated for its vividly realised flight sequences, its keen sense of style, and featuring the Oscar-winning song 'Take My Breath Away', 'Top Gun' was one of the most popular films of its day.
Martial arts epic directed by Hark Tsui. Three years after the the Dragon Inn was burned to the ground, leaving the innkeeper missing, a new bunch of marauders have moved in. But they have ulterior motives. It seems that buried beneath the Inn is a lost city that can only be uncovered in a storm which happens every 60 years. But as they wait for the storm to hit, a woman and her protector come seeking protection from assassins who are out to take her unborn child.
